Morris Retractor Single Ended (Blade Width x Blade Depth: 38 x 52mm) HartmannA Morris Retractor is a surgical instrument used to hold back tissue, organs, or other structures during a surgical procedure. The single ended version has one blade with a width of 38mm and a depth of 52mm.
